diff options
-rw-r--r-- | media-gfx/truevision/ChangeLog | 6 | ||||
-rw-r--r-- | media-gfx/truevision/Manifest | 15 | ||||
-rw-r--r-- | media-gfx/truevision/files/truevision-0.5.5.2-gcc43.patch | 12 | ||||
-rw-r--r-- | media-gfx/truevision/truevision-0.5.5.2.ebuild | 3 |
4 files changed, 32 insertions, 4 deletions
diff --git a/media-gfx/truevision/ChangeLog b/media-gfx/truevision/ChangeLog index 53ad9a776fc6..ece0d3ebbb0e 100644 --- a/media-gfx/truevision/ChangeLog +++ b/media-gfx/truevision/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for media-gfx/truevision # Copyright 2000-2008 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/media-gfx/truevision/ChangeLog,v 1.17 2008/01/21 04:36:31 rich0 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-gfx/truevision/ChangeLog,v 1.18 2008/12/21 16:04:47 maekke Exp $ + + 21 Dec 2008; Markus Meier <maekke@gentoo.org> + +files/truevision-0.5.5.2-gcc43.patch, truevision-0.5.5.2.ebuild: + fix building with gcc-4.3, bug #251152 21 Jan 2008; Richard Freeman <rich0@gentoo.org> truevision-0.5.5.2.ebuild: amd64 marked for testing - bug 205477 diff --git a/media-gfx/truevision/Manifest b/media-gfx/truevision/Manifest index d3659e07d96e..f4d0f15fd06a 100644 --- a/media-gfx/truevision/Manifest +++ b/media-gfx/truevision/Manifest @@ -1,7 +1,18 @@ +-----BEGIN PGP SIGNED MESSAGE----- +Hash: SHA1 + +AUX truevision-0.5.5.2-gcc43.patch 625 RMD160 a21ee71c15d992263f33770dbf8253588e58347b SHA1 2c75ad74eb0b90555cac48e3b682670ac028635d SHA256 b5b876cd23ab84866f472e25800bb62723a6291a5d40cab4b7740eaf0b7f603a AUX truevision-0.5.5.2-makefile-mime-magic.patch 877 RMD160 c64d93f0a3ce9caf6639ab24b9c3462c94bb791e SHA1 975e380af03c811a66f5d15b91cb826466e1ad35 SHA256 ac50eb97c85059c29d856d2ca763ac57e74989cd186cfacb3e7cd356efa8e83a DIST truevision-0.5.5-2.tar.bz2 1799585 RMD160 c1d1ee2db9f68ec6967db2844fa4a7cda9cc4760 SHA1 5990e0004b77bd5933cc281648fcb77301608794 SHA256 a9217d3351ea258ed17034688a333723b1945ccc4f7821909a9a783b858e2023 DIST truevision-0.5.5.2-gcc4.diff.bz2 5429 RMD160 0d91480a7e4539addd20a46f0caaa890d7b1b7e7 SHA1 ce4f3c92bd200dc49520fe9440aeb5aa6c660131 SHA256 fdd8bdd9b9b7f6d8bb71664726f59e8118c679b35d82bfa0ca9c73bfb9fdaa22 DIST truevision-extramat-0.5.4.tar.bz2 2495571 RMD160 d4fbd6dc7995e45fd17672810c567e7ab549df47 SHA1 28378917a11288b6bcbb316ad9404e79ae81ee96 SHA256 e754e280a6de99b54f606e900416555632d4bd391eaf9d2198c5a7f71d46caa1 -EBUILD truevision-0.5.5.2.ebuild 1802 RMD160 4f27f7d13dfb62c8a16895aab1dfc2d3abf0a716 SHA1 d3014a8601e15b6f064ae2188774ce47905f8988 SHA256 3dde780d9478f3e2228fd038a878a076f948bb0151cd81733539267bb4e74a05 -MISC ChangeLog 3368 RMD160 51a374806a2355e1664c4328ca493d87e83bb461 SHA1 324b211a73e0a49646623bd58f12726a677efbea SHA256 7c66a0fa7fa4545a0fa9496dfb77842e6e2cdbed19f59bdb4389edd2e67fdd93 +EBUILD truevision-0.5.5.2.ebuild 1843 RMD160 366daf21e7b8849621f7594b7832ba5aeb22dfd9 SHA1 f15b44a774f58723c194edf364546440433b7f95 SHA256 33d2b58f8c6fe7ddd06c159962a5699147917defcf38f40c161e7f18d66f255d +MISC ChangeLog 3527 RMD160 f82a84ccc799294fef20fecaaabcb4ae78cd54fc SHA1 c7ef87f2c6e2ad887c345c669af05be550f18582 SHA256 72f176881f45806d40eecde77e6e9dee81d5ce03005fe4d5778abb5564f0a1da MISC metadata.xml 161 RMD160 60f70b15d67f0e6aafc59833b2f0a30e30b51765 SHA1 1c35398222ef7ed670c31965e42cca77fe4b1da6 SHA256 e8daadc5e27e3ef1148993b5b48d96e93bc36d798a1f416693f7f8c84be427e1 +-----BEGIN PGP SIGNATURE----- +Version: GnuPG v2.0.9 (GNU/Linux) + +iEYEARECAAYFAklOaWQACgkQkKaRLQcq0GK2tACeLp0ZoPhInnimRCvcYf/z/SWN +KaAAnRuH5Aaz2VCxrQyuxs1jow1u5sVW +=OALx +-----END PGP SIGNATURE----- diff --git a/media-gfx/truevision/files/truevision-0.5.5.2-gcc43.patch b/media-gfx/truevision/files/truevision-0.5.5.2-gcc43.patch new file mode 100644 index 000000000000..85c671d75a8b --- /dev/null +++ b/media-gfx/truevision/files/truevision-0.5.5.2-gcc43.patch @@ -0,0 +1,12 @@ +diff -ur truevision-0.5.5.orig/include/objparam.h truevision-0.5.5/include/objparam.h +--- truevision-0.5.5.orig/include/objparam.h 2008-12-21 16:57:25.000000000 +0100 ++++ truevision-0.5.5/include/objparam.h 2008-12-21 16:58:49.000000000 +0100 +@@ -465,7 +465,7 @@ + TvWidget_entry( name, sname, tooltip, appref, val) {} + ObjParam_entry( ObjParam_entry & ref ) : ObjParam( ref ), TvWidget_entry( ref ) {} + void get_widget( GtkWidget *box, bool tt ); +- void get_widget( GtkWidget *row, bool tt, int row ); ++ void get_widget( GtkWidget *tab, bool tt, int row ); + void flush(); + void swap_data( ObjParam *param ); + }; diff --git a/media-gfx/truevision/truevision-0.5.5.2.ebuild b/media-gfx/truevision/truevision-0.5.5.2.ebuild index 35bd92bdc567..9b90f3c1eafa 100644 --- a/media-gfx/truevision/truevision-0.5.5.2.ebuild +++ b/media-gfx/truevision/truevision-0.5.5.2.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2008 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/media-gfx/truevision/truevision-0.5.5.2.ebuild,v 1.9 2008/01/21 04:36:31 rich0 Exp $ +# $Header: /var/cvsroot/gentoo-x86/media-gfx/truevision/truevision-0.5.5.2.ebuild,v 1.10 2008/12/21 16:04:47 maekke Exp $ inherit eutils gnome2 versionator @@ -39,6 +39,7 @@ src_unpack() { epatch "${FILESDIR}"/${P}-makefile-mime-magic.patch # bug 148763 - won't compile with gcc4 epatch "${DISTDIR}"/${P}-gcc4.diff.bz2 + epatch "${FILESDIR}"/${P}-gcc43.patch } src_install() { |